ROUTE06

Tag

暗号化

暗号化とは、データを保護するために用いられる技術であり、情報を理解不能な形式に変換するプロセスを指します。この技術は、通信中や保存中のデータが不正にアクセスされた場合でも、内容を解読されないようにするために重要です。暗号化されたデータは、対応する復号キーを使用しなければ元の状態に戻すことができないため、情報の機密性が保たれます。 暗号化の歴史は古く、シーザー暗号のような古代の技術から現代の高度な暗号化アルゴリズムに至るまで、常に情報保護の手段として進化してきました。現代の暗号化技術は、対称鍵暗号と非対称鍵暗号の2つに大別されます。対称鍵暗号は、暗号化と復号に同じ鍵を使用する方式で、代表的な例としてAES(Advanced Encryption Standard)が挙げられます。AESは、その高速な処理能力と高いセキュリティレベルから、広く利用されています。 一方、非対称鍵暗号は、公開鍵と秘密鍵の2つの異なる鍵を使用する方式です。公開鍵は暗号化に使用され、誰でもアクセス可能ですが、復号には秘密鍵が必要です。RSA(Rivest-Shamir-Adleman)やECC(Elliptic Curve Cryptography)は、この方式の代表的な例です。非対称鍵暗号は、特にデジタル署名やSSL/TLS証明書など、認証や通信の保護に利用されます。 暗号化の使用例は日常生活の中に数多く存在します。例えば、インターネットバンキングやオンラインショッピングの際に使用されるSSL/TLS暗号化は、ユーザーのブラウザとウェブサイト間の通信を保護し、第三者が通信内容を盗聴したり改ざんしたりすることを防ぎます。また、企業がクラウドサービスを利用する際にも、データの暗号化は不可欠です。クラウド上に保存されるデータが暗号化されていれば、万が一サーバーが攻撃を受けた場合でも、データの内容を保護することができます。 最近のトレンドとして、量子コンピューティングの進展が暗号化に与える影響が注目されています。現在の暗号化アルゴリズムは、量子コンピュータによって効率的に破られる可能性があるため、ポスト量子暗号と呼ばれる新たな暗号化方式の開発が進められています。これにより、将来にわたってデータのセキュリティを確保するための対策が講じられています。 暗号化はまた、コンプライアンスの観点からも重要です。多くの国や地域では、個人データの保護に関する法規制が厳しくなっており、企業はデータを適切に暗号化することで法的なリスクを軽減することが求められます。例えば、GDPR(General Data Protection Regulation)やCCPA(California Consumer Privacy Act)などの規制は、個人データの暗号化を義務付けているケースが多く、これに違反すると高額な罰金が科される可能性があります。 暗号化技術は、単なるセキュリティ対策の一部としてではなく、情報社会における信頼性を支える基盤として機能しています。情報漏洩やサイバー攻撃のリスクが高まる中で、暗号化はデータの保護とプライバシーの確保に不可欠な役割を果たしています。企業や個人が安全にデジタル環境を利用するためには、暗号化技術の理解と適切な実装が欠かせません。技術が進化し続ける今、暗号化もまた、常に最前線でデータ保護を支える重要なツールであり続けるでしょう。

coming soon

現在このタグに該当する記事はございません。